Newbies Guide to Metal Polishing - Most frequently, metal finishing is wanted for aesthetic reasons and for clean-room usage. It's among the most popular methods because of its utility in intensifying the original beauty of the items, for example, kitchenware, car parts or motorcycle parts. Furthermore, many clean-rooms require a polished finish so as to reduce the perviousness of the material that can result in debris to build up and contaminate. A superb instance of this implementation would be in vacuum chambers.

You will discover many methods of finish metal, and we will look at examples of the procedures involved. Metal may be finished electromechanically, chemically, manually, or with purpose made buffing machines. A particular polishing paste or compound is regularly utilized, which will contain chalk, chromium oxide, limestone, aluminum oxide, dolomite, tripoli, or iron oxide.

Buffing stainless steel, due to its inferior thermal conductivity, quite high viscidness, and hardness is frequently one of the most time intensive. Alternatively, items made of non-ferrous metal are definitely more responsive to polishing, since these need the least amount of processes.

A decreased pad speed is utilized if a high quality mirror finish is imperative. Finishing buffs coated in paste will be profoundly impacted by the load on the surface of the pad. The concentration of the pressure on the surface might be raised within certain ranges, though going beyond the optimum measure of load not simply cuts down the quality of treatment, but additionally degrades performance, may cause wear to the component, and there's in addition an evident overheating of the items being worked on, an outcome of friction. For thinner pieces, it's increased temperature (and the corresponding bendability of the material) that causes components to bend, flex or warp. In general, it takes a competent polisher to consider all of these points to both avoid harm to the part and to do the job effectively. To appreciably improve the quality of the completed surface, the finishing operation has to be done with a lesser amount of aggression and not as much pressure to be able to in due course produce a surface area that doesn't have any scratches or marks coming from the buffing procedure, thus ending up with a fabulous mirror finish.
